How to Buy Stella (ALPHA) Coins on PancakeSwap?
Stella (ALPHA) is a decentralized cryptocurrency that runs on the Binance Smart Chain. It is a community-driven project with a focus on developing a censorship-resistant ecosystem. ALPHAs can be used for various purposes, including staking, governance, and payments.
Key Points
- Prerequisites for buying Stella (ALPHA) coins on PancakeSwap:
- A digital wallet like MetaMask or Trust Wallet
- Binance Coin (BNB) for gas fees
- Basic understanding of decentralized exchanges (DEXs)
- Step-by-step guide to buying Stella (ALPHA) coins on PancakeSwap:
Step-by-Step Guide
1. Set up your digital walletDownload and install a digital wallet that supports the Binance Smart Chain, such as MetaMask or Trust Wallet. Create a new wallet or import an existing one.
2. Fund your wallet with BNBBNB is required to pay for gas fees on PancakeSwap. You can buy BNB on a centralized exchange or use a fiat-to-crypto service to convert your local currency into BNB.
3. Connect your wallet to PancakeSwapGo to PancakeSwap's website and click on "Connect Wallet." Select your wallet provider and grant permission for PancakeSwap to access your wallet.
4. Search for Stella (ALPHA) coinIn the search bar on PancakeSwap, type in "ALPHA" to find the Stella (ALPHA) coin. Click on the correct token to open its trading pair with BNB.
5. Enter the amount of ALPHA coins you want to buyEnter the amount of ALPHA coins you want to buy in the "Amount" field. You can also adjust the slippage tolerance to account for price fluctuations during the transaction.
6. Review and confirm the transactionCheck the details of the transaction, including the price, transaction fee, and estimated gas fee. If everything looks correct, click on "Swap" to confirm the transaction.
7. Approve the transaction in your walletYour wallet will ask you to confirm the transaction. Click on "Confirm" to approve the transaction and pay the gas fee.
8. Wait for the transaction to completeThe transaction may take a few minutes to complete. You can monitor its progress in your wallet.
9. Add ALPHA coins to your walletOnce the transaction is complete, the ALPHA coins will be deposited into your wallet. You can view your balance in the "Portfolio" or "Assets" section of your wallet.
FAQs- What is the minimum amount of ALPHA coins I can buy?
The minimum amount of ALPHA coins you can buy on PancakeSwap varies depending on market conditions and liquidity. However, it is typically a small amount, such as 0.01 ALPHA.
- What is the gas fee for buying ALPHA coins on PancakeSwap?
The gas fee for buying ALPHA coins on PancakeSwap varies depending on network congestion and the complexity of the transaction. The fee is typically a small amount, such as 0.01 BNB.
- How long does it take to buy ALPHA coins on PancakeSwap?
The time it takes to buy ALPHA coins on PancakeSwap depends on network congestion and the complexity of the transaction. However, it typically takes a few minutes to complete.
- Where can I store my ALPHA coins?
You can store your ALPHA coins in a digital wallet that supports the Binance Smart Chain, such as MetaMask or Trust Wallet.
